11问答网
所有问题
当前搜索:
建立二叉排序树c语言代码
从键盘读入一串整数构造一棵
二叉排序树
,并对得到的二叉排序述进行中序...
答:
void ClearBtree(BiTNode *&BT){//清除
二叉树
DeleteBtree(BT);
数据结构实验,求用
C语言
编一个
二叉排序树
的
创建
和查找的程序_百度知 ...
答:
int i; fp=fopen("
c
:\\dat.txt","r"); /*假设数据文件是c:\dat.txt*/ while (!feof(fp)){ fscanf(fp,"%d",&i); bst=t(bst,i); /*生成
二叉排序树
*/ } fclose(fp); inorder(bst); /*输出二叉排序树*/ putchar('\n'); scanf("%d",&i); /*输入需要查找的数字*/ if (ser(bst,...
用
C语言
实现
二叉排序树
的构造
答:
include <stdio.h> include <stdlib.h> typedef struct bnode { int data;struct bnode *left , *right ;} btree ;void insert(btree **b , btree *s){ if(*b==NULL) *b = s ;else if((*b)->data == s->data)return ;else if(s->data > (*b)->data)insert(&(*b)->r...
用
C语言
实现
二叉排序树
排序,并按递减顺序打印各个数据
答:
BSTNode *bt=NULL; //初始时bt为空树 int i=0;while (i<n){ InsertBST(bt,A[i]); //将关键字A[i]插入
二叉排序树
T中 i++;} return bt; //返回
建立
的二叉排序树的根指针 } void DispInDescrease(BSTNode *bt){ //按从小到大输出查找树中的内容,对该树中序遍历即可 ...
急!!!用
C语言
实现
建二叉排序树
,还有用中根遍历输出
答:
建立二叉排序树
include <stdio.h> include <stdlib.h> sturct btnode { int d;struct btnode *lchild;struct btnode *rchild;};struct btnode *creatbt(bt,k)stuct btnode *bt;int k;{ int b;struct btnode *p,*t;printf("input b :\n");scanf("%d",&b);if(b!=0){ p=(struct ...
二叉排序树
的实现(
c语言
)
答:
/*
二叉树
的基本运算与实现*/ include <stdio.h> include <malloc.h> define MAXNODE 256 typedef int datatype;typedef struct BiTNode { datatype data;struct BiTNode *lchild,*rchild;}BiTNode,*BiTree;typedef struct { BiTree link;int flag;}stacktype;void menu();int Initiate(BiTree *bt...
二叉排序树
的
C语言
实现
答:
} }//[flczzhang]-> miss a }}//
创建二叉排序树
//输入一个结点序列,建立一棵二叉排序树,将根结点指针返回BSTree CreateBST( void ){ BSTree T=NULL; KeyType key; scanf( "%d" , &key ); while(key) //假设key=0是输人结束标志{ InsertBST(...
二叉排序树
的实现(
c语言
)
答:
void insert(node *&ptr,int item) //在查找
树
中插入元素 { if(ptr==NULL)ptr=new node(item);else if(item<ptr->data)insert(ptr->left,item);else insert(ptr->right,item);} node *find(node *&ptr,int item) //在查找树中查找元素,找到返回所在结点指针,找不到返回空指针。{ ...
用
C语言
写下面的程序 具体请参考图片 麻烦大神们帮下忙
答:
age;}stud[NUM];void add(){struct student s;FILE *fp;char ch;if((fp=fopen("list.txt","a+"))==NULL){fprintf(stderr,"Can't open the file\n");exit(1);}printf("请输入要增加的学生学号:");scanf("%s",s.id);getchar();printf("请输入要增加的学生姓名:");scanf(...
C语言
数据结构(
二叉排序树
的
创建
及查找算法)
答:
int BSTInsert(BTNode *&T,int k)//修改此处,理由:引用型操作
1
2
3
4
5
涓嬩竴椤
其他人还搜
二叉排序树c语言实现
c语言二叉排序树括号输出代码
二叉排序树查找代码C语言
创建二叉排序树代码
采用逐点排序法建立二叉树
二叉排序树生成过程
c语言实现二叉搜索树
二叉排序树的生成
头歌C语言二叉排序树的查找